MUMPS, a language, particular to a domain, made when such things were common …
MUMPS (Massachusetts General Hospital Utility Multi-Programming System), or alternatively M, is a programming language created in the late 1960s, originally for use in the healthcare industry.
a language with built-in storage support …
a “global array facility,” really a simple multidimensional DBMS.
The VA has MUMPS …
The US Veteran’s Administration was one of the earliest major adopters of the MUMPS language. … Nearly the entire VA hospital system in the United States and the Indian Health Service, as well as major parts of the Department of Defense CHCS hospital system all run systems using MUMPS databases for clinical data tracking.
In fact, many of the largest Health-Care Systems have MUMPS-inside …
AmeriPath (now part of Quest Diagnostics), Care Centric, Team Health, Epic Systems Corporation, EMIS, Partners HealthCare, Meditech, and GE Healthcare (formerly IDX Systems and Centricity) …
In the 90’s, privately-held InterSystems swallowed up other MUMPS vendors and then made …
Caché …
the world’s fastest object database… (which) stores data in multidimensional arrays capable of carrying hierarchically structured data.
Yep, multidimensional arrays
, MUMPS-inside - though you won’t see MUMPS on the datasheets. Nor Array nor Hierarchal Database. Too old-school. And after all Hierarchical variables are similar to objects with properties in Object Oriented languages.
Another bit of branding - InterSystems calls Caché post-relational
though they make much of support for SQL.
But Caché proved popular. Many using plain-MUMPS upgraded, though Epic’s MUMPS system gained the mandatory SQL-access and Web interfaces through KB SQL
.
Today, the notion of a domain-specific language and store seems perverse but, like that domain-specific protocol, HL7, MUMPS is all over health-care.
No Comments »
No comments yet.
RSS feed for comments on this post. TrackBack URL
Leave a comment